How to Choose the Right Insulated Cooler for Car Camping

Car camping opens up options: you can bring a heavy-duty hard cooler or a lightweight soft pack. Start by assessing trip length and how many people you’re feeding. For multi-day weekend trips or groups, prioritize insulation thickness and capacity — thick foam or rotomold-style walls keep ice longer. If you want portability from car to campsite or plan to hike short distances, lean toward a backpack-style soft cooler with padded straps and a waterproof interior.

Think about weight and packability. Hard coolers offer superior durability and longer ice retention but weigh more and take up fixed space in the car. Soft coolers are lighter, compressible, and often have features like molle loops or extra pockets for utensils and bottles. Pay attention to closures and seams — heavy-duty waterproof zippers and leakproof linings reduce spills and mess.

Materials matter: closed-cell foam and dense polyurethane linings are common in hard coolers, while soft coolers usually use nylon or polyester shell with insulated liner material. Consider cleaning and maintenance — smooth hard surfaces are easy to sanitize after raw meat, while soft liners can trap odors if not rinsed promptly. Also account for brand support and warranty for protection against defects or zipper failure.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long will a soft backpack cooler keep ice?

Most soft backpack coolers in this roundup will keep ice or chilled drinks for about a day in typical conditions. Performance depends on ice amount, external temperature, and how often you open the cooler; for longer retention, pre-chill contents and pack extra ice.

Should I choose a hard or soft cooler for car camping?

Choose a hard cooler if you need maximum ice retention and ruggedness for multi-day trips or large groups. Pick a soft cooler if you prioritize weight, portability, and packability for short trips or hikes from your car to campsite.

How do I avoid zipper or leak issues?

Look for units with heavy-duty waterproof zippers and strong seam construction, rinse and dry liners after use, avoid overfilling or forcing the zipper, and store coolers dry to prevent mildew. Consider a cooler with positive customer feedback on closure durability.
